Clifford C. Councille Jr.

Tuesday, May 20, 2014

Dr. Clifford C. Councille Jr. age 70, of Fayetteville, passed away Saturday, May 17, 2014, in Fayetteville. He was born October 11, 1943, in Blytheville, to Clifford C. and Carolyn Pride Councille.

Dr. Councille attended Blue Ridge School for Boys in Hendersonville, N.C., his undergraduate at the University of Arkansas at Fayetteville, Hendrix College at Conway, and Memphis State University at Memphis. He received his Doctorate of Medicine from the University of Arkansas College of Medicine in Little Rock and Internship at the University of Tennessee at Memphis. He completed his residency in Obstetrics and Gynecology at the University of Arkansas Medical Science in Little Rock.

He was a member of Cross Church in Springdale and was a physician at Northwest Arkansas Clinic for Women and Creekside Center for Women and laser Aesthetics. He was a member of the Diplomat American Board of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Fellow in the American College of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Society of Pelvic Reconstructive Surgeons, American Fertility Society, Arkansas Medical Society, Arkansas Foundation for Medical Care and a practicing obstetrician and gynecologist in Fayetteville for 37 years.
